The importance of creating a secure password for your Cloud Solutions

On a global scale, the average cost of a data breach rose from an estimated $3.86 million in 2020 to $4.24 million in 2021.

In this year alone 81% of hacking-related breaches used stolen passwords and/or weak passwords.


Research shows the most common insecure practices of Cloud Solutions users are;

Sharing passwords with colleagues, family members, and friends

Jotting down passwords on sticky notes, papers, or planners

Changing passwords only when prompted or using the same passwords for multiple sites.



Making sure that your cloud user credentials are strong and secure, will be the first step against cyber attacks. Below are tips on how to create strong and memorable passwords to safeguard your hosted cloud solution.


1. Make it 8-12 Characters.

The longer your Cloud solutions password, the more secure it is. Research has found that 45 per cent of us use passwords of eight characters or less, which are not as secure as longer passwords.

• A cloud solutions password shouldn’t be shared with any other account.

A cloud solutions password shouldn’t include any of the user’s personal information like their address or phone number. It’s also best not to include any information that can be accessed on social media such as family members or pets' names.


2. Use special characters.

We recommend that all Cloud users’ passwords have at least 10 characters, 1 capital letter, 1 number and 1 special character.
